7.7 Firmware Updates
All MX Series units shipped with firmware revision 1.00 or higher support
firmware updates over the RS232C interface. If your unit came with a firmware
revision less than 1.00 (0.XX), contact customer service at
repair.ppd@ametek.com
for information on firmware upgrades. (Refer to
Service Bulletin SB-0043 for required controller modifications to support
firmware updates over the RS232 interface.
Units that support firmware updates over the RS232 interface will have a longer
initial delay at power up. This additional time delay at power-up allows the
firmware erase and upload process to be engaged if needed.
7.7.1 Requirements
This section provides basic instructions for updating firmware on MX series AC
power sources. The following items are required to download new firmware:
• A copy of the new firmware in HEX format. Typically named
“cic637rn.nn.hex” where “n.nn” represents the revision of the
firmware. The file may be downloaded from the AMETEK
Programmable Power website (www.powerandtest.com
) or may
have been distributed through email. If the file is archived to a
zip, it must be unzipped to its original HEX format (.hex
extension) before it can be used.
• The FlashLoaderComm utility program. This Windows program
can be downloaded from the AMETEK Programmable Power
website (www.powerandtest.com
) under GUI/Software. You
need to be a registered user to do so.
• A Windows 7, 8.x or 10 PC with available RS232 serial port
(COM port).
A RS232

serial cable, P/N 7000-263-2. This cable is provided in the MX Series
ship kit. If lost, refer to the MX Series programming manual (PN 7003-961) for
cable pin-out information or contact customer service (repair.ppd@ametek.com
)
to order a replacement.
7.7.2 Download Instructions
Copy both FlashLoaderComm.exe and cic637rn.nn.hex files to a temporary
folder on your PC. If the FlashLoaderComm.exe was downloaded from the
powerandtest.com web site, it will have to be installed. This is a self-extracting
program installation. Just double click on the exe file to perform the installation
and follow the user prompts.
